diff options
author | Daniel Lange <DLange@git.local> | 2021-09-21 08:35:19 +0200 |
---|---|---|
committer | Daniel Lange <DLange@git.local> | 2021-09-21 08:35:19 +0200 |
commit | 69f439eff387a6ecb52734e400b297a3c85f2285 (patch) | |
tree | 2a988b7868b749654796183ba70b4272965da1bf /freebsd/FreeBSDProcessList.h | |
parent | c55320e9e2a8916e911bcd39ab37b79e3a7d03b2 (diff) | |
download | debian_htop-69f439eff387a6ecb52734e400b297a3c85f2285.tar.gz debian_htop-69f439eff387a6ecb52734e400b297a3c85f2285.tar.bz2 debian_htop-69f439eff387a6ecb52734e400b297a3c85f2285.zip |
New upstream version 3.1.0upstream/3.1.0
Diffstat (limited to 'freebsd/FreeBSDProcessList.h')
-rw-r--r-- | freebsd/FreeBSDProcessList.h | 15 |
1 files changed, 6 insertions, 9 deletions
diff --git a/freebsd/FreeBSDProcessList.h b/freebsd/FreeBSDProcessList.h index f18275d..ae82205 100644 --- a/freebsd/FreeBSDProcessList.h +++ b/freebsd/FreeBSDProcessList.h @@ -17,16 +17,15 @@ in the source distribution for its full text. #include "zfs/ZfsArcStats.h" -#define JAIL_ERRMSGLEN 1024 -extern char jail_errmsg[JAIL_ERRMSGLEN]; - typedef struct CPUData_ { double userPercent; double nicePercent; double systemPercent; double irqPercent; - double idlePercent; double systemAllPercent; + + double frequency; + double temperature; } CPUData; typedef struct FreeBSDProcessList_ { @@ -35,15 +34,11 @@ typedef struct FreeBSDProcessList_ { unsigned long long int memWire; unsigned long long int memActive; - unsigned long long int memInactive; - unsigned long long int memFree; ZfsArcStats zfs; CPUData* cpus; - Hashtable* ttys; - unsigned long* cp_time_o; unsigned long* cp_time_n; @@ -52,10 +47,12 @@ typedef struct FreeBSDProcessList_ { } FreeBSDProcessList; -ProcessList* ProcessList_new(UsersTable* usersTable, Hashtable* pidMatchList, uid_t userId); +ProcessList* ProcessList_new(UsersTable* usersTable, Hashtable* dynamicMeters, Hashtable* dynamicColumns, Hashtable* pidMatchList, uid_t userId); void ProcessList_delete(ProcessList* this); void ProcessList_goThroughEntries(ProcessList* super, bool pauseProcessUpdate); +bool ProcessList_isCPUonline(const ProcessList* super, unsigned int id); + #endif |